Associations to the word «Cilantro»

Wiktionary

CILANTRO, noun. (US) the leaves of the coriander plant, Coriandrum sativum, used as an herb in cooking.

Dictionary definition

CILANTRO, noun. Old World herb with aromatic leaves and seed resembling parsley.
CILANTRO, noun. Parsley-like herb used as seasoning or garnish.
